Presentation transcript:

Adverb: A word that modifies a verb, an adjective, or another adverb. ADVERBS Adverb: A word that modifies a verb, an adjective, or another adverb.

What do adverbs modify? VERBS ADVERBS ADJECTIVES ADVERBS

Adverbs answer the questions: WHERE? WHEN? HOW? HOW OFTEN? HOW LONG? TO WHAT EXTENT? HOW MUCH?

EXAMPLES OF ADVERBS Ahab is too tall. I like you, too. He and she swim well. Kevin runs quickly. I’ll see you soon. The soldiers boldly moved forward.

MORE EXAMPLES OF ADVERBS Cameron and Andrew play the piano together. The umpire confidently called a strike.
